What are the diagonals of a rhombus

Respuesta :

spartaniller11p7neh1 spartaniller11p7neh1
  • 18-12-2019

Answer:

Every rhombus has two diagonals connecting pairs of opposite vertices, and two pairs of parallel sides. ... The two diagonals of a rhombus are perpendicular; that is, a rhombus is an orthodiagonal quadrilateral. Its diagonals bisect opposite angles.
